After all, how should I choose the foundation?

Firstly, you must find your skin’s undertone. In case you didn’t know, your skin’s undertone is what will define the color of your foundation. Therefore, it is important that you understand that your skin’s undertone can be divided into yellow, red and blue. Generally speaking, it is these tones that will define whether your skin tones are cold or warm.

Basically, there are different shades of black skin, which can range from dark black skin, black skin with golden, cooler tones to black skin with lighter tones. Above all, skin tones normally vary from region to region, from descent to descent.

Therefore, if you don’t know how to distinguish, try to understand which region your relatives came from. If this is still difficult, the other tip is to test the foundations until you find the tone that most closely matches yours. But, remember in these tests you need to observe which tone will disappear between your chin, neck and chest.

In fact, don’t try testing the foundation on your hand or arm, okay? Try testing directly on your face. And finally, also try to avoid products with excess titanium. Well, titanium is a white dye that appears on all skin. So, the more it is present in the product’s formula, the more evident it is on black skin.

8 tips for choosing makeup products

1- Foundation and powder for black skin

When choosing a foundation, take your skin type into account. In other words, if it is more dry, invest in liquid or stick products. Now, if you have oily skin, try to avoid these types of foundations. To choose the powder and foundation, test it on your neck or chest first and choose the shade that matches your color.

Above all, there are women who like foundations with golden or bronze micro-pigments. Therefore, they can be a good option. After all, these are colors that can enhance the beauty of the face even more. However, if you don’t find any shade that matches your skin tone, you can create a specific shade for your skin.

In other words, you mix two colors until you reach the desired shade. Therefore, when applying makeup, use two shades of foundation, one lighter and one darker. Well, you will need to create points of light and shadow on the face.

For example, darker areas, such as around the mouth, around the eyes and the part of the forehead close to the hairline, need a little more lighting. So be careful. In general, powder for dark skin follows the same line as choosing foundation.

2- Concealer for black skin

Typically, women use concealers to cover imperfections. For example, dark circles and pimple spots. Therefore, women with dark skin generally use a more orange concealer. But don’t worry, remember that the product must match your skin tone, ok?

Above all, there are a multitude of concealer colors present in stores. In fact, each one has a purpose. For example, green concealers are used to cover reddish pimples or scars. Yellow is used for dark circles and purple spots. And lilac to correct yellow, orange and brownish spots.

Furthermore, it is important that you know that there are three types of concealer. One for illumination, another for camouflage, and the one that neutralizes, which are actually the colored ones that hide blemishes and pimples. But, first of all, test it on your face and see which one will look best on your skin.

3- Blush for black skin

In general, women with dark skin already have a more pronounced natural glow. Therefore, blush is almost always used just to give makeup an extra boost. However, when it comes to makeup for black skin, it is important to pay attention when choosing the blush color.

Therefore, it is worth highlighting that dark brown and coffee brown colors are best suited for everyday makeup. While terracotta and burnt pink colors are recommended to give the skin a healthier look. And finally, we can highlight that the grape color also looks incredible on dark skin.

4- Illuminator for black skin

As for highlighters, we recommend products with shades lighter than your skin color. Or, brown tones. In fact, brown suits all dark skin tones. Therefore, in makeup for black skin this color is always present. Bronzer should be one to two shades darker.

In addition to these colors, golden highlighters also look beautiful. If you want to innovate in makeup for black skin, the tip is to look for products with a slightly greenish or grayish background. We guarantee that this makeup will be a hit.

5- Eyeshadow colors for black skin

Firstly, we recommend darker colors. Such as navy blue, black, gold, copper and brown. In addition to these, you can also choose lilac, purple or coral, which give a cooler look and go well with your skin tone.

While the lighter colors, such as white, green, gray and red, we don’t recommend much. Because they are very complicated colors to combine tones with, which consequently makes it more difficult to produce makeup for black skin. Furthermore, silver eyeshadow, in particular, may not give a nice texture to the eye.

Above all, all colors are possible, as long as you blend and use another color according to your skin’s undertone. In addition to blending, try to highlight with a lighter tone on the outer corner of the eyelid. Then, under the lashes, use a brown pencil or eyeshadow of the same color.

6- Lipstick for black skin

Firstly, it is important to highlight that all types of lipstick will look good. In general, what will influence the color of your lipstick will be your mood, your clothes, your style, the event, the occasion and the time. However, we recommend choosing lipstick according to the occasion.

For example, for more everyday occasions, we recommend simpler colors. Like nude colors, with light, opaque pink or orange tones. Well, these will give the feeling of more natural makeup. If it’s a more glamorous event at night, invest in red, cherry, brown or wine.

Basically, these lipstick colors will make your lips bigger and more powerful. However, if you do a makeup look that highlights your eyes a lot, we recommend that you opt for nude lipsticks. Now if your strong point is your mouth, choose the ones already mentioned.

7- Eyeliner for black skin

In case you didn’t know, eyeliner can be responsible for giving your makeup a more special and charming touch. In fact, it is responsible for making your look more striking and modern. It is worth noting that if you want to implement your look a little more, you will need more mascara, pencil and eyebrow contour.

And if you want to reduce the size of your eyes, it’s ideal to apply a brown pencil to the inside of them. If you want to increase them, you can apply a light pencil to the waterline. And finally, you can also opt for other eyeliner colors. Like blue and eggplant, they can make any look a hit.

8- Eyelash mask for black skin

Furthermore, mascara is essential for any type of makeup, right? After all, it can give your look a boost. In fact, the tip for now is for you to use mascara on the outer corners of your eyes. This way, you will leave your eyelashes feeling more voluminous.

Take care of your skin

Above all, before putting all these makeup tips for dark skin into practice, it is important that you keep up with some daily skin care. For example, always remove makeup before going to bed. And always cleanse your skin at the end of the day.

Furthermore, be sure to keep your skin hydrated. This way you will keep it healthy and silky. In fact, keeping your skin hydrated can also reduce oiliness.
